The following parameters are shown:
Inputs [disabled/enabled]
1
: enables or disables the Inputs” tab in the tree on
the left, depending on whether the device will or will not be connected any
external accessories. For more information, see section 2.3.
Thermostats [disabled/enabled]: enables or disables the “Thermostat” tab in
the tree on the left. For more information, see section 2.4.
Heartbeat (Periodic Alive Notification) [disabled/enabled]: incorporates a one-
bit object to the project (“[Heartbeat] Object to Send ‘1’”) that will be sent
periodically with value “1” to notify that the device is still working (still alive).
Figure 5. Heartbeat
Note: the first sending after download or bus failure takes place with a delay of
up to 255 seconds, to prevent bus overload. The following sendings match the
period set.
Internal Probe [disabled/enabled]: enables the internal temperature probe of
the device.
Default Theme (After Download) [Light / Dark]: enables choosing the device
theme after download.
Icons Type [Colourful / Monochromatic]: enables to choose whether the set of
icons will be displayed in color or grayscale.
Note: even if the monochrome option is chosen, some icons will still keep the
colour, such as RGB or some pop-up icons.
